The Medical Humanities & Social Sciences (MHSS) working group
at Washington University in St. Louis invites the participation of scholars
and clinicians with a wide range of interdisciplinary interests in medicine.
MHSS provides a forum for faculty and students from five University divisions
and more than ten departments to share their work and collaborate across
institutional boundaries.
MHSS sponsors lectures, symposia, and reading groups that are open to
the larger St. Louis area community, and it facilitates interdisciplinary
collaboration on course offerings in the area of medical humanities and
social sciences. With support from the Center for the Study of Human Values
and the College of Arts and Sciences at Washington University, it sponsors
visits to the Washington University campus by outstanding researchers
in a wide variety of fields of interest.
